Lisbeth Bech-Nielsen (née Poulsen; born 1 December 1982) is a Danish politician, who is a member of the Folketing for the Socialist People's Party.
She was elected into the Folketing in the 2011 Danish general election.
[1] Bech-Nielsen first entered the Folketing after the 2011 election, receiving 1,334 votes.
In the 2019 election she received 2,645 votes, which was enough for a district seat.
